It is said, in Japan, August is the season for the dead. Japanese hold some memorial services like Bon Odori(dance), Hanabi(fire works) to remember their ancestors and pray for the repose of people who were killed by the calamity. 

Yesterday I visited Kaibama, a beach of city Fukushima which was hit by tsunami happend in the Tohoku earthquake in year 2011. The Kaibama Hanabi was not so large but it represented by a sincere message of condolence to the over 2000 dead souls. 

Hope the souls flying in the air will find their rest.

Last week I joined a cultural event which is called “石巻STAND UP WEEK2015” 
at Ishinomaki“石巻STAND UP WEEK2015” is an event established itself in Ishinomaki and hosted by it's local people. It was established since 2011, to become a new city after the 3.11 earth quake happened in NE. People who work in Ishinomaki produce and consider some events and projects to try to make their city rising up quickly and better than before. 


Event Page: ISHINOMAKI STAND-UP WEEK2015 


「Our Tanabata」

Kawabiraki festival is the most well-known traditional local festival in Ishinomaki. However it was suspend a few days since the earth quake. Tanabata is the one of events of Kawabiraki festival which is hold by Ishinomaki 2.0 Committee. It is scheduled on 31 Jul. and 1 Aug.
